Sheinbaum turns her gaze toward Latin America at CELAC summit in Honduras
- Claudia Sheinbaum called for Latin American unity at the CELAC summit, rejecting sanctions and proposing a Regional Economic Well-Being Summit focused on equity and social justice.
- Sheinbaum emphasized the need for solidarity among Latin American nations, stating that no country or individual should be left behind in regional development.
- Brazilian President Luiz Inácio Lula da Silva agreed with Sheinbaum to enhance bilateral relations and promote periodic meetings between their governments.
- Sheinbaum's participation comes amid challenges in global trade and aims to strengthen regional integration against the backdrop of changing international dynamics.

Indispensable, greater integration with AL: Sheinbaum
While Mexico has an important economic and trade relationship with the United States, which will continue and is one of the countries with the most trade treaties, consolidating greater integration with Latin America and the Caribbean is indispensable for our country, said President Claudia Sheinbaum Pardo, taking stock of her participation in the IX Summit of the Community of Latin American and Caribbean States (Celac).

Sheinbaum turns her gaze toward Latin America at CELAC summit in Honduras
President Claudia Sheinbaum on Wednesday called for “greater regional economic integration” during a speech at a gathering of Latin American and Caribbean leaders in Tegucigalpa, Honduras. “Today I have a proposal for you,” Sheinbaum told presidents and prime ministers at the summit of the Community of Latin American and Caribbean States (CELAC) in the Honduran capital.
